We report a measurement of the ratio of the tt-bar to Z/gamma*
production cross section in s**(1/2) ñ.96 TeV p anti-p collisions
using data corresponding to an integrated luminosity of up to 4.6 fb-1,
collected by the CDF II detector. The tt-bar cross section ratio is
measured using two complementary methods, a b-jet tagging measurement
and a topological approach. By multiplying the ratios by the well-known
theoretical Z/gamma* -> ell ell cross section predicted by the standard
model, the extracted tt-bar cross sections are effectively insensitive
to the uncertainty on luminosity. A best linear unbiased estimate is
used to combine both measurements with the result sigma_tt-bar ÷.70 +/-
0.52 pb, for a top-quark mass of 172.5 GeV/c2.
